About 2-[[(1R,4S,5S)-4-hydroxy-5-(2-propan-2-yloxyanilino)cycloheptanecarbonyl]-[2-(3-methylphenyl)ethyl]amino]acetic acid

2-[[(1R,4S,5S)-4-hydroxy-5-(2-propan-2-yloxyanilino)cycloheptanecarbonyl]-[2-(3-methylphenyl)ethyl]amino]acetic acid (PubChem CID 110161255) has the molecular formula C28H38N2O5 and a molecular weight of 482.62 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 2-[[(1R,4S,5S)-4-hydroxy-5-(2-propan-2-yloxyanilino)cycloheptanecarbonyl]-[2-(3-methylphenyl)ethyl]amino]acetic acid.
